WebCharles Babbage A letter in the Boole archive written by Joseph Hill records Boole’s meeting with Charles Babbage (1791-1871) at the Great London Exposition of 1862. Among the large machinery exhibits were parts of the Analytical Engine, which Babbage had been developing since the 1830s.

Charles Babbage (December 26, 1791–October 18, 1871) was an English mathematician and inventor who is credited with having conceptualized the first digital …

Charles Babbage KH FRS was an English polymath. A mathematician, philosopher, inventor and mechanical engineer, Babbage originated the concept of a digital programmable computer. Babbage is considered by some to be "father of the computer".
